Excellence & Méthodologie

Nos Domaines d'Expertise

Nous intervenons sur l'ensemble de la chaîne de valeur technique et méthodologique de vos projets logiciels, en apportant un haut niveau de rigueur opérationnelle et technique.

Architecture
.NET

Pilier Technique

Concevoir des fondations pérennes et évolutives

Nous intervenons pour concevoir des architectures qui résistent à l'épreuve du temps et du changement. Nous prônons l'utilisation de patterns modernes éprouvés pour garantir le découplage des responsabilités et la testabilité de vos applications.

  • Clean Architecture & DDD
  • Microservices & APIs REST (ASP.NET Core)
  • Performance, Caching & Concurrence
  • Modernisation de socles legacy (vers .NET 9+)

Intelligence
Artificielle

Pilier Innovation

Architectures LLM d'Entreprise en environnement .NET

L'intégration de modèles de langage (LLM) dans vos applications d'entreprise exige rigueur, sécurité et gouvernance. Nous concevons des agents intelligents robustes basés sur le framework Microsoft de référence Semantic Kernel, connectés de manière standardisée à vos sources de données en temps réel via Model Context Protocol (MCP), le tout supervisé et sécurisé sur la plateforme Azure AI Foundry.

  • Orchestration d'Agents (Semantic Kernel / Plugins)
  • Connecteurs standards et serveurs MCP (.NET Client/Server)
  • Plateforme Azure AI Foundry (Déploiement et supervision)
  • Systèmes RAG & Recherche Sémantique (Azure AI Search / Qdrant)
  • Intégration d'APIs LLM (OpenAI, Claude, Azure OpenAI)
  • Exécution de modèles locaux hybrides (Ollama / Llama)

Gestion
de Projet

Pilier Méthode

Piloter dans la transparence et l'agilité

Une bonne technique sans méthode mène au chaos. Nous apportons une méthodologie rigoureuse basée sur les meilleures pratiques Agiles. Nous vous aidons à structurer vos backlogs, aligner vos parties prenantes et livrer à intervalles réguliers.

  • Scrum Master / Product Owner / Coach Agile
  • Gestion de backlogs, écriture de User Stories
  • Animation des cérémonies et synchronisation des équipes
  • Cadrage de projets, suivi des indicateurs (Burndown, Vélocité)

Consulting
IT

Pilier Conseil

Éclairer vos choix technologiques stratégiques

Nous aidons la direction technique (CTO, DSI) à aligner la technologie sur les objectifs de croissance de l'entreprise. À travers nos missions d'audit et de cadrage, nous offrons une vision objective et pragmatique pour vos investissements futurs.

  • Audits de sécurité, code et architecture
  • Définition de la feuille de route technologique
  • Choix d'outils, de frameworks et plateformes cloud
  • Stratégies de montée en compétences de vos développeurs
Visualisateur Interactif

Explorez nos Patterns d'Architecture

Cliquez sur les différents modèles pour comprendre comment nous structurons les applications pour garantir évolutivité et découplage.

Clean Architecture (Inversion de Dépendance)

Modèle d'architecture où les dépendances pointent vers l'intérieur. Le cœur métier (Domain) ne connaît aucune dépendance externe (base de données, framework UI, API tierces). Cela rend le métier testable unitairement sans aucun mock complexe et indépendant des choix techniques de stockage ou d'interface.

Le flux des dépendances pointe TOUJOURS vers l'intérieur (le Domain)
Presentation
Razor Pages / API
Infrastructure
DB (EF Core) / APIs Ext
← ←
Application Layer
Commands, Queries, Use Cases & Interfaces
Domain Layer (Noyau)
Entities, Value Objects & Aggrégats

Noyau Métier (Domain Layer)

Contient les entités métier pures, les règles métier clés (invariants), les value objects et les interfaces de dépôts (Repositories). Cette couche n'a AUCUNE dépendance externe (pas de package EF Core, pas de package HTTP, etc.). C'est le code le plus précieux et le plus stable de votre application.

Une erreur inattendue est survenue. Recharger 🗙